CHEESY GREEN BEAN CASSEROLE
Five minutes is all it takes to get this Cheesy Green Bean Casserole in the oven. Filled with mushrooms, green beans, French-fried onions and deliciously melty cheddar cheese, this classic dish is sure to please. You'll want to keep our green bean casserole recipe with cheese on hand for potlucks and meals at home alike.
Provided by Pillsbury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 40m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350°F. Spray 8-inch square (2-quart) glass baking dish with cooking spray.
- In large bowl, mix all ingredients except onions and parsley. Stir in half of the onions. Spoon mixture into baking dish.
- Bake uncovered 30 minutes. Sprinkle remaining onions over top. Bake 5 minutes longer or until bubbly and onions are golden brown. Garnish with parsley.

CHEESY GREEN BEAN CASSEROLE
I am a real cheese lover, and I have found it to be a great compliment to our traditional green bean casserole!
Provided by Chris
Categories Side Dish Casseroles Green Bean Casserole Recipes
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 325 degrees F (165 degrees C). Grease a 2 quart casserole dish.
- In a mixing bowl, combine mushroom soup, milk, cheddar cheese, and half of the onions. Mix together.
- Layer the bottom of a 2 quart casserole dish with 1/2 of the green beans. Pour half of the soup mixture over beans, and add half of the processed cheese. Repeat layering, and top with remaining onions.
- Bake for 30 to 40 minutes.

CHEESY GARLIC GREEN BEANS
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Lightly grease a baking sheet with nonstick cooking oil spray.
- Arrange green beans on baking sheet in a single layer. Set aside.
- In a small bowl mix together olive oil, parmesan, garlic, salt and pepper. Drizzle the oil mixture over the green beans and toss to evenly coat.
- Bake for 20 minutes until vibrant and tender-crisp.
- Remove from oven and top with the mozzarella cheese. Return to oven and broil (or grill) until the cheese melts and becomes golden (about 4-5 minutes).
- Season with salt and pepper, if desired. Serve immediately.

PUFFY GREEN BEAN-CHEESE BAKE
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350º Grease a 1 1⁄2-qt. casserole. Break in: * 2 large or 3 medium eggs Beat with rotary beater. Add: * 1 c. milk * 1⁄4 t. salt * 1⁄2 c. fine cracker crumbs * 1 T. finely chopped onion * 1 c. cheddar cheese cubes Stir well. Arrange on top: * 1 1⁄4 c. fresh green beans, cut in small pieces or equal amount frozen or canned beans Drizzle over: * 1 T. melted margarine Baked, uncovered, 50-60 minutes. May be prepared in advanced except for adding melted mararine.
GREEN BEAN CASSEROLE RECIPE
Try out this Green Bean Casserole Recipe that includes a garlicky panko bread crumb crust. You can make this Green Bean Casserole Recipe perfect with the help of our easy-to-follow how-to video.
Provided by My Food and Family
Categories Home
Time 45m
Yield 16 servings, 1/2 cup each
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350ºF.
- Cook beans in boiling water 3 min. Meanwhile, whisk cream cheese, milk, pepper and half the garlic in large bowl until blended.
- Drain beans. Add to cream cheese mixture; mix lightly. Spoon into 2-qt. casserole sprayed with cooking spray.
- Combine remaining garlic with all remaining ingredients; sprinkle over bean mixture.
- Bake 30 min. or until beans are tender and crumb topping is golden brown.

GREEN BEAN CASSEROLE TARTLETS
A delicious miniature puff pastry appetizer.
Provided by The Two Bite Club
Categories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ips Libby's Fruits & Vegetables
Time 25m
Yield 30
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
- On lightly floured surface, gently roll out each pastry sheet to 10-by-12 inches.
- Cut each sheet into 30 2-inch squares, ending with a total of 60 squares (a pizza cutter works great for this).
- Lightly score each square about 1/8 inch around the edges and prick liberally with a fork. This will keep the pastry from puffing up too much during cooking.
- Transfer pastry squares to 2 parchment-lined baking sheets and put into the refrigerator.
- Melt butter in large skillet over medium heat.
- Add onions to pan and cook for 2 minutes, or until onions are translucent.
- Stir in sugar, flour, salt, and pepper and cook, stirring constantly, for 1 minute.
- Add sour cream, green beans, and half of cheese to onion mixture and stir until well combined and heated through. Remove from heat and set aside.
- Take pastry squares out of refrigerator and top each one with a small spoonful of the green bean mixture and shredded cheese.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 7 minutes, remove from the oven. Top each square with a few French fried onions. Return to the oven and continue cooking for an additional 6-8 minutes, until the pastry is puffed and golden. Let sit 5 minutes before serving.
